About The Role

Floorcare Service Driver

Bolton

£12.81 per hour | £26,639 + Bonus (OTE £27,839) per year | 40 hours guaranteed

Permanent | Monday to Friday | No scheduled weekends

The Floorcare Service Driver role at phs will involve:

  • Service customer premises by exchanging used floor mats for clean, replacement mats in line with scheduled routes
  • Complete compliance documentation (digital and paper-based)
  • Deliver professional and courteous customer service
  • Return to the depot each day to unload collected mats and load clean mats in preparation for the next day’s route

Routes and schedules are centrally planned to ensure efficiency, safety and compliance. This is a physically active role suited to someone who prefers being on the move.

The ideal candidate for a Floorcare Service Driver at phs will have:

  • Full UK Manual Driving Licence (held 12+ months)
  • Maximum 6 points (no DR/DD/CD/TT/IN/AC endorsements in last 5 years)
  • Able to work within a 6am–6pm window (40 hours per week)
  • Reliable, safety-conscious and professional
  • Good attention to detail

About phs: Phs Group was founded in 1963 and we are the leading provider for Hygiene Services in the UK, Spain and Ireland with over 90,000 customers across 300,000 locations incorporating numerous businesses during its 63 years of business. Our businesses include: Washrooms, Healthcare, Floorcare, Phs Direct and Direct 365 (sale of consumables), Phs Greenleaf, Teacrate, Besafe, Wastekit and Compliance.
